in Ubuntu 14.04 System Setting -> Network -> Network Proxy it isn't possible to define proxy exceptions. It has to be possible to define proxy exceptions in following way IP, IP Networks, Domains (e.g. .launchpad.net, 192.168.0.0/24) to make sure that internal company networks can be reached. Because if they are also routed over the proxy, connection is not possible. Because proxy is only used to reach the external IP world.
